A Personal Review of 2010 GKIC Superconference in Dallas

How can i begin to describe the experience of spending four days at the Glazer Kennedy 2010 Superconference in Dallas, Texas?Dan_Kennedy_lg

In a word, exhilarating!

As a longtime student of Dan Kennedy marketing I knew what to expect. Nevertheless, I wasn’t disappointed… This year featured more and longer sessions with Dan and Bill, as well as a more select group of guest speakers, including the incredibly approachable Russell Brunson.

But Dan is ‘the man’ and it’s clear from the start that he ‘owns’ this show… The people hang on his every word, which isn’t hard to do as every presentation he gives is packed with engaging personal anecdotes, powerful metaphors and witty one-liners. On the long journey home my fellow ‘buddies’ Daniel and Nick amused ourselves by recollecting our own personal favourites, many times over.
